Output 3f1f210d53c204c1527c096447f83c90ff1643c1cb6cbf0422e35711a7d18e93:0

value
1330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59059b3ab08d9c3e44342b2b2df9e4d0953aaf63 OP_EQUAL
address
39oin9sEausBzg5gJ8pGm4EKGo45zdQE3j
transaction
3f1f210d53c204c1527c096447f83c90ff1643c1cb6cbf0422e35711a7d18e93
confirmations
389845
spent
true